Release checklist — BranchReaper bot. Before tagging, confirm BranchReaper has completed its weekly sweep and that no release branches were flagged as stale. The bot only deletes branches with zero open merge requests and no commits in 90 days, but verify the exclusion list in the Pinecrest config repo anyway. Record the sweep outcome in the release log. The identifier for the sweep run is below.

session token of kahog-bahif = htk9_f63daec35

OFF-SITE RUN — ITEM 6: Returned demo units. Collect nine Bryxel Soundbar demo units from the Calder Point showroom. Confirm each unit boxed with original foam, cables bagged separately. Check the tally sheet against the showroom's return log; flag any mismatch before loading. Units go straight to the inspection cage at Norwin depot — no stops. Office manager signs the manifest copy and retains it until the run closes. Courier from Ashgrove Transit arrives 14:00 sharp. The hand-over instruction for the driver is noted directly below.

drop instructions, hahip-badug: the quenox ralath courier leaves the kaseth fraiel rusiel tameth belys istdor ralion giliel ledger at gate 7830 under passcode 165413

Welcome to the Stockwise platform team at Merrivale Goods. The nightly inventory reconciliation job, `recon-sweep`, compares warehouse counts from the Tallyport feed against ledger entries in our Brindle database. If the job stalls mid-run, it leaves a lock row that must be cleared before rerunning; never delete it manually without checking the audit log first. Clearing the lock requires unsealing the recon service vault, which Petra from the ops rotation set up last spring. The vault unseals with the recovery passphrase below.

unlock words, fawig-bagef: olidor-holir-istox-holath-tamys-quenion-giliel

### Changelog 3.2.0 — Changed defaults

The Bramblewick assignment service now defaults to sticky bucketing across sessions, replacing per-request hashing. Plugins that relied on reassignment after cookie expiry must opt out explicitly via the override hook. Salt rotation is also disabled by default to preserve historical assignments. For reference during migration, the new default configuration shipped with 3.2.0 is as follows.

service settings:
oliath:
  log_level: debug
  metrics_host: metrics.oliath.zemvarsys.internal
  pool_size: 8